Synopsis

Essence best-selling author of Redemption, Jacquelin Thomas tells the Biblical story of Jezebel as a riveting modern drama. All her life, small-town Georgia girl Jessie Belle Holt has known how to use men. Her ticket out ofMayville isTraynor Deveraux, a trusting pastor with a brilliant career ahead. Seduced by the trappings of position and power, Jessie Bell uses her wiles to nudge her unwitting husband into national prominence. But how far will she go to sustain and expand her power?

About Jacquelin Thomas

Jacquelin Thomas is an award-winning, bestselling author of more than eighty books of romance, women’s fiction, inspirational fiction, and young adult books. Her book Divine Confidential was nominated for a 2008 NAACP Image Award. Other awards she has won include two EMMA awards, the Romance in Color Reviewers Award, Reader’s Choice Award, and the Atlanta Choice Award. She was a 2005 honoree at the Houston Black Film Festival for the movie adaptation of her novel, Hidden Blessings. She was the first recipient to receive the Writers Achievement Award at the North Carolina Book Festival in Winston-Salem. She also received a Lifetime Achievement Award from Romantic Times Magazine.
